The world s first solar road in normandy northern france which opened in 2016 has failed to meet expectations.
The trial road was meant to produce about 150 000 kwh a year which is enough power to provide light for up to 5 000 people every day.
The panels deteriorated quickly and failed to generate the amount of electricity hoped for.
The 1 km long by 2 8 m wide road of solar panels is in part damaged beyond repair and is not producing the power that the manufacturer wattway had promised.
Solar power highways are hitting a roadblock.
The french government s bold plan to pave 1 000km of highways with photovoltaic panels over five years seems unlikely to go ahead following the failure of a trial solar road in normandy.
Nearly three years after france built a 0 6 mile stretch of photovoltaic road in normandy the government is deeming it a disappointing experiment.
